Note for the release manager: the Almswire donation-receipt mailer is vendored from Corvid Post. Their release cadence is monthly, and we pin versions — do not pick up point releases without a staging run, since template changes have broken tax-receipt formatting before. Renewal and SLA review are scheduled for next quarter. Any coordination on their release schedule or embargoed changelogs should go through their account contact.

alerts address for tahaf-hawep: frawyn@tolvaqlabs.corp

## Idempotency Keys for Payment Retries

Every retry against the Ledgewick payment gateway must reuse the original idempotency key, or you'll double-charge customers. Keys are generated in the Farrow service at request creation and stored in the retry ledger for 30 days. Never mint a new key inside a retry loop. If the ledger itself is lost, restore it from the sealed snapshot; unlocking that snapshot requires the recovery passphrase noted immediately below.

strongbox words: druvan-lamys-eliius-jorax-istox-soreth-ulays-gilix-ralix-oliiel-norwyn-casvan-praius

/*
 * SQUATTER_SCAN_THRESHOLD sets the edit-distance cutoff for the
 * Nimblegate typo-squat scanner. Anything at or under this distance
 * from a package in our allowlist gets flagged and held. Heads up,
 * release folks: bumping this past 2 floods the review queue, we
 * tried it during the Orchardwell incident and regretted it. Keep
 * changes paired with a queue-capacity check. Each scanner build is
 * stamped with the token immediately below.
 */

build token for tawif-bahip: htk31_68bba16e1afabfef4ecc69408c06f16